The price of the yellow metal settles at Rs143,100 per tola

Karachi: Gold price plummeted by Rs700 per tola in the local bullion markets on Monday.
According to the data released by the Sindh Sarafa Bazaar Jewelers Association, the price of the yellow metal dropped by Rs700 per tola to settle at Rs143,100 per tola, while the 10grams gold price fell by Rs600 to close at Rs122,785 per 10 grams.
In the international market, the price of yellow metal plunged by $18 and remained below the key $1,700 per ounce level. The price settled at $1,677.
